Liberia: Stakeholders Dance to Raji's Tune At 27th Ordinary Congress

  • fave
  • like
  • share

[FrontPageAfrica] Monrovia -- Monrovia witnessed the 27th Ordinary Congress of the Liberia Football Association (LFA) held over the weekend at the new LFA headquarters, where over 100 accredited stakeholders were present. The proposals put forth by the LFA Executive committee and ideology of Mustapha Raji were not rejected by the stakeholders who had been previously demanding more money for clubs and development.
